Step-by-Step Removal Guide
Visit the opt-out page
Go to DataProvider Gamma's official opt-out or removal page to begin the process.
Visit LinkSearch for your listing
Enter your full name and any other identifying information to find your profile on DataProvider Gamma.
Select your record
Identify and select the listing that matches your personal information. There may be multiple entries.
Submit your removal request
Follow the on-screen instructions to submit your opt-out request. You may need to provide a reason.
Verify your identity
DataProvider Gamma may send a verification email or require additional identity confirmation. Complete this step promptly.
Wait for processing
Allow time for DataProvider Gamma to process your removal request. Check back periodically to confirm your data has been removed.
Important Notes
- You may have multiple listings - each requires a separate opt-out request
- Your information may reappear if DataProvider Gamma obtains new data
- DataProvider Gamma is just one of 4,000+ data brokers - your data is likely on dozens more

Is DataProvider Gamma a data broker?
Yes, DataProvider Gamma collects and makes available personal information about individuals, often without their direct knowledge or consent. Under privacy laws like California's CCPA and Vermont's data broker registration act, companies like DataProvider Gamma that collect and sell or share personal data are classified as data brokers.

What happens if DataProvider Gamma doesn't remove my data?
If DataProvider Gamma doesn't honor your removal request within the legally required timeframe, you can file a complaint with your state attorney general or the FTC.
